The Tools Behind Accurate Leak Detection in Veyo, UT

No single detection method works for every leak scenario. Our technicians are trained on four distinct approaches and select the right tool — or combination of tools — based on the pipe type, building construction, and leak characteristics.

🎙️

Acoustic Ground Microphone

Pressurized supply line leaks create a distinctive low-frequency sound as water escapes the pipe and contacts surrounding soil or structure. Our acoustic listening devices amplify this signal, filtered for background noise, so we can walk a grid pattern and triangulate the loudest point — often to within 6–12 inches of the actual break.

🌡️

Infrared Thermal Camera

Thermal imaging is particularly effective inside insulated wall cavities and for finding the extent of moisture spread beyond the immediate leak point. It tells us not just where the pipe is failing but how far the moisture has already traveled.

📉

Pressure Decay Testing

Pressure decay testing is the standard by which we confirm a leak is present before committing detection equipment time. It also tells us approximately how significant the leak is — a rapid pressure drop vs. a slow one indicates the size of the escape point.

💨

Tracer Gas Detection

Tracer gas detection is the method of last resort for the most challenging cases — it adds cost and setup time. We use it when acoustic and thermal methods haven't produced a definitive location and the evidence clearly supports an active leak.

Water Main

Underground Supply Line Detection

Supply lines between the meter and the structure run underground and are vulnerable to corrosion, ground movement, and tree root damage. A main supply line leak shows as unusually high meter usage with all interior fixtures off, sometimes with wet ground or sinkholes along the line path. Acoustic detection locates the failure in the buried line precisely enough to minimize excavation footprint.

Pool & Irrigation

Pool Line & Irrigation Leak Detection

Pool plumbing — suction and return lines buried between the equipment pad and the pool shell — can develop leaks at fittings or in the pipe body that appear as unexplained water loss. We pressure-test the pool plumbing circuit, isolate the return and suction lines separately, and use acoustic detection to find which line and where.

FAQ — What to Know Before Booking Detection

The most reliable self-check: shut off every fixture and appliance in the house, then watch the water meter for 15 minutes. Any movement — including the small leak indicator dial — means water is escaping the supply side somewhere. If the main meter dial moves with everything off, you have a leak. Call us to locate it.
